INTRODUCTION
Sodexo has an exciting opening for a Senior Manager, Retail Menus to join our team.
The Senior Retail Menu Manager enables the development, execution, and ongoing maintenance of Sodexo Retail Brand and Catering menus by providing strong project management, systems coordination, and data integrity oversight. This role partners with Segment Leadership, Supply Management, Culinary Solutions, and technology teams to translate approved strategies, scopes of work, and briefs into accurately executed menus supported by validated recipes, products, and systems. The Senior Menu Manager ensures menu data is accurate, aligned, and deployment-ready while supporting decision-makers through analysis, recommendations, and disciplined enablement.
This is a remote position. Preference for candidates residing in the Eastern time zone.
ROLE A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Key responsibilities:
Enablement & Project Management
- Serve as the project management and enablement lead for menu-related initiatives across Retail, Brand, and Catering, ensuring timely execution against approved scope, strategy, and priorities
- Coordinate all components of Retail Commerce—including labels, barcodes, app photography, pricing, item harmony, and activation readiness—to ensure seamless execution across platforms and points of sale
- Coordinate cross-functional workflow between Segment Leadership, Supply Management, Culinary Solutions, POINT Team, and Configuration teams to support smooth execution and activation
Menu Systems & Data Integrity
- Manage the execution and maintenance of menu data, including ingredient specifications, recipes, nutritionals, and pricing, ensuring alignment with approved strategies
Cross-Segment & New Program Support
- Support menu development efforts for new and existing service development projects, ensuring readiness of recipes, products, data, and systems
- Maintain recipe and menu accuracy to support segment and cross-segment financial, nutritional, product, and brand strategies, escalating risks or gaps as needed
Quality, Compliance & Performance Support
- Ensure QI/QA processes are in place, consistently followed, and supported by clear documentation and controls

Get Access To All JobsTips for Finding Operations Project Manager Jobs at Sodexo Jobs
Frame Your Credentials Around Sodexo's Contracts
Sodexo wins large institutional contracts in healthcare, education, and corporate dining. Tailor your resume to show project management experience within complex, multi-site service environments. Quantify scope: number of sites managed, team sizes, and contract values you oversaw.
Target Roles Tied to New Contract Launches
Sodexo often hires Operations Project Managers when onboarding new accounts. Watch for postings that reference transitions, startups, or mobilization. These roles signal urgent hiring timelines and stronger sponsorship motivation than backfill positions at stable accounts.
Clarify Your Visa Category Before Applying
Sodexo sponsors multiple visa types relevant to operations roles. Before your first interview, confirm whether your current status fits TN, F-1 OPT, or requires H-2B. Misaligned visa expectations early in the process cause unnecessary delays after an offer is extended.
Ask About LCA Filing Timelines During Offer Stage
For TN or H-1B sponsorship, your employer files a Labor Condition Application with the DOL before petition submission. Ask your Sodexo recruiter which team handles immigration filings and whether they use in-house counsel or external attorneys, so you can plan your start date realistically.

Align Your PMP or Equivalent Credential Proactively
Sodexo's operations project management roles frequently reference PMP certification or equivalent structured methodology in their job descriptions. Holding or actively pursuing this credential signals readiness for their client-facing project delivery model and strengthens your specialty occupation case for visa purposes.

Does Sodexo sponsor H-1B visas for Operations Project Managers?
Sodexo's primary sponsorship for Operations Project Manager roles tends to involve visa categories like TN, F-1 OPT, F-1 CPT, and J-1. H-1B sponsorship is possible but less common for this function. If H-1B is your required path, raise it directly with the recruiter early so both sides can assess feasibility before you progress through multiple interview rounds.
Which visa types does Sodexo commonly use for Operations Project Manager roles?
Sodexo has sponsored Operations Project Managers under TN, F-1 OPT, F-1 CPT, J-1, and H-2B visas. TN is the most straightforward for Canadian and Mexican nationals in qualifying management roles. F-1 OPT is commonly used for recent graduates. The right visa depends on your citizenship, degree field, and how Sodexo classifies the specific position.

What qualifications does Sodexo expect for Operations Project Manager roles?
Most postings require a bachelor's degree in business, operations management, hospitality, or a related field, along with direct experience managing service delivery in food, facilities, or contract services environments. PMP certification is frequently referenced. Hands-on experience with client account management, budget oversight, and cross-functional coordination within institutional settings strengthens your candidacy significantly.
How do I realistically plan a start date when Sodexo is sponsoring my visa?
Timeline depends on your visa type. TN status for Canadian nationals can be obtained at the border, sometimes within days of an offer. F-1 OPT requires a DSO-issued EAD, which USCIS targets at 90 days to process. J-1 requires DS-2019 issuance before consular appointment. Build at least 60 to 90 days into your start date estimate and confirm Sodexo's preferred timeline with their HR team upfront.
